Transaction 32ed7dbc189103668c4484ec009f3922c7ebfa1488fe7853cec6e9796183195a
1 Input
2 Outputs
- 32ed7dbc189103668c4484ec009f3922c7ebfa1488fe7853cec6e9796183195a:0
- 32ed7dbc189103668c4484ec009f3922c7ebfa1488fe7853cec6e9796183195a:1
value 338825970
address 38TwsFwESADETQddeuu3PMXDtea3nPPZM5
value 160900779
address 1NMwrU5y28djhC59SMPmxgCY3SScpeg5RW